WiP: Output Formats For Numeric Types Representing Real Numbers

Types

REAL, LONGREAL, BCD, LONGBCD

Syntax

The EBNF for the textual representation of values of types that represent real numbers is

Values and Value Lists
realNumberValue :
    realNumberNotation ;

realNumberValueList :
    realNumberValue ( listSeparator realNumberValue )* ;

listSeparator :
    defaultListSeparator | userDefinedListSeparator | newline ;

defaultListSeparator :
    defaultListSeparatorForValuesWithCommas |
    defaultListSeparatorForValuesWithoutCommas ;

defaultListSeparatorForValuesWithCommas :
    ';' whitespace ;

defaultListSeparatorForValuesWithoutCommas :
    ',' whitespace ;

userDefinedListSeparator :
    character whitespace? ;
Arrays and Array Lists
realNumberArray :
     openingArrayDelimiter realNumberValueList closingArrayDelimiter ;

realNumberArrayList :
    realNumberArray ( listSeparator realNumberArray )* ;

openingArrayDelimiter :
    ( defaultOpeningArrayDelimiter | userDefinedOpeningArrayDelimiter ) whitespace ;

closingArrayDelimiter :
    whitespace ( defaultClosingArrayDelimiter | userDefinedOpeningArrayDelimiter ) ;

defaultOpeningArrayDelimiter :
    '{' ;

defaultClosingArrayDelimiter :
    '}' ;

userDefinedOpeningArrayDelimiter :
    '(' | '[' ;

userDefinedClosingArrayDelimiter :
    ')' | ']' ;
Real Number Notation
realNumberNotation :
    unpaddedRealNumberValue | leftPaddedRealNumberValue | rightPaddedRealNumberValue ;

leftPaddedRealNumberValue :
    whitespace+ unpaddedRealNumberValue ;

rightPaddedRealNumberValue :
    unpaddedRealNumberValue whitespace+ ;

whitespace :
    ' ' ;

unpaddedRealNumberValue :
    simpleFormat | otherFormats ;

simpleFormat :
    negativeSign? decimalDigit decimalPoint decimalDigit+ exponent ;

otherFormats :
    sign? fillChar* ( fixedFmtDecimal | engFmtDecimal | expFmtDecimal ) suffix? ;

fixedFmtDecimal :
    integralPart ( decimalPoint | decimalComma ) fractionalPart ;

engFmtDecimal :
    engIntegralPart ( decimalPoint | decimalComma ) fractionalPart engExponent ;

expFmtDecimal :
    fixedFmtDecimal exponent ;

sign :
    whitespace | '+' | '-' ;

negativeSign :
    '-' ;

fillChar :
    whitespace | '*' | '0' ;

integralPart :
    decimalDigit decimalDigit? decimalDigit? ( digitSeparator? digitGroup )* ;

engIntegralPart :
    ( ( ( decimalDigit digitSeparator? )? decimalDigit )? decimalDigit )? decimalDigit ;

fractionalPart :
    ( decimalDigit ( decimalDigit ( decimalDigit digitSeparator )? )? )* decimalDigit ;

exponent :
    'E' ( '+' | '-' ) decimalDigit decimalDigit+ ;

engExponent :
    exponent ;

digitSeparator :
    decimalPointModeDigitSeparator | decimalCommaModeDigitSeparator ;

decimalPointModeDigitSeparator :
    whitespace | ',' ;

decimalCommaModeDigitSeparator :
    whitespace | '.' ;

digitGroup :
    decimalDigit decimalDigit decimalDigit ;

decimalPoint :
    '.' ;

decimalComma :
    ',' ;

decimalDigit  :
    '0' .. '9' ;

suffix :
    character* ;

character :
    <any printable ASCII character> ;

newline :
    <runtime host dependent ASCII control sequence for new line> ;
